You are here

drupalci.yml in Responsive and off-canvas menu 4.3.x

Same filename and directory in other branches
  1. 4.4.x drupalci.yml
  2. 4.1.x drupalci.yml

File

drupalci.yml
View source
  1. # This is the DrupalCI testbot build file for Drupal core and modified for
  2. # the responsive_menu module.
  3. build:
  4. assessment:
  5. validate_codebase:
  6. phplint:
  7. csslint:
  8. halt-on-fail: false
  9. eslint:
  10. # A test must pass eslinting standards check in order to continue processing.
  11. halt-on-fail: false
  12. phpcs:
  13. # phpcs will use core's specified version of Coder.
  14. sniff-all-files: false
  15. halt-on-fail: false
  16. testing:
  17. container_command:
  18. commands:
  19. - cd ${SOURCE_DIR}
  20. - sudo -u www-data mkdir libraries
  21. - sudo -u www-data curl -L $(curl -s https://api.github.com/repos/FrDH/mmenu-js/releases/latest | grep tarball_url | cut -d '"' -f4) --output mmenu.tar.gz --silent
  22. - sudo -u www-data tar xzf mmenu.tar.gz
  23. - sudo -u www-data mv FrDH-mmenu* libraries/mmenu
  24. - sudo -u www-data curl -L https://github.com/joeldbirch/superfish/archive/v1.7.10.tar.gz --output superfish.tar.gz --silent
  25. - sudo -u www-data tar xzf superfish.tar.gz
  26. - sudo -u www-data mv superfish-1.7.10 libraries/superfish
  27. halt-on-fail: true
  28. # run_tests task is executed several times in order of performance speeds.
  29. # halt-on-fail can be set on the run_tests tasks in order to fail fast.
  30. # suppress-deprecations is false in order to be alerted to usages of
  31. # deprecated code.
  32. run_tests.phpunit:
  33. types: 'PHPUnit-Unit'
  34. testgroups: 'responsive_menu'
  35. suppress-deprecations: false
  36. halt-on-fail: false
  37. run_tests.kernel:
  38. types: 'PHPUnit-Kernel'
  39. testgroups: 'responsive_menu'
  40. suppress-deprecations: false
  41. halt-on-fail: false
  42. run_tests.simpletest:
  43. types: 'Simpletest'
  44. testgroups: 'responsive_menu'
  45. suppress-deprecations: false
  46. halt-on-fail: false
  47. run_tests.build:
  48. types: 'PHPUnit-Build'
  49. testgroups: 'responsive_menu'
  50. suppress-deprecations: false
  51. halt-on-fail: false
  52. run_tests.functional:
  53. types: 'PHPUnit-Functional'
  54. testgroups: 'responsive_menu'
  55. suppress-deprecations: false
  56. halt-on-fail: false
  57. run_tests.javascript:
  58. concurrency: 15
  59. types: 'PHPUnit-FunctionalJavascript'
  60. testgroups: 'responsive_menu'
  61. suppress-deprecations: false
  62. halt-on-fail: false
  63. # Run nightwatch testing.
  64. # @see https://www.drupal.org/project/drupal/issues/2869825
  65. nightwatchjs: